in addition to all the other replies, 


somewhat related/unrelated---

i discovered the joys of caching recently.. 

 viz.  pressing * on an article does not let it go away when your
 news-server wants to delete it after some time..  

 moreove, this article shows up with that "*" mark on it.. whether
 read or unread.. , thus showing you that this is an article that
 'interested' you and you cached...

 (press * again to uncache..)
